MOBILE, Ala. – University of South Alabama sophomore defender Shelby Owen (Trussville, Ala.) netted the golden goal pushing the Jaguar soccer team to a 2-1 victory over Sun Belt Conference rival Louisiana at Monroe Sunday afternoon at The Cage.
Owen headed a corner kick by sophomore Kristyn Thacker (Ellenwood, Ga.) into the back of the net in the 98th-minute to give the Jaguars the win.
“We’ve been getting close on corners,” said USA head coach Mike Varga. “I hated that it went to overtime. We had a couple of good chances at the end of regulation, but it’s an exciting way to win a match. We kept battling and I felt like a goal was in there for us. We just put a lot of pressure around the net, got a bounce off of Shelby’s head and got the goal to win.”
South Alabama (9-1-1, 2-0 SBC) is off to the best start in program history and remains unbeaten in its last 10 matches. This is also the first time since the 2008 season that the Jags have opened conference play at 2-0. ULM falls to 5-5-1 on the season and 0-2 in conference play.
“Louisiana-Monroe is a much improved team,” Varga said. “They worked hard, they were very organized and they made it very difficult for us to break them down. We had some chances, but I give them a lot of credit. They worked hard and they’re a good team.”
After a scoreless first half, Louisiana-Monroe’s Taylor Bonetti salvaged a ball that bounced off the crossbar to put the Warhawks on the board in the 62nd minute of the match.
Twenty seconds later a ULM foul inside the box set up a penalty kick for the Jags, which sophomore Clarissa Hernandez (Pensacola, Fla.) capitalized on to tie the game at 1-1.
The Jaguar defense held the Warhawks to eight shots on the day while USA’s offense was able to put up 23.
South Alabama goalkeeper sophomore Melissa Drish (Conyers, Ga.) recorded five saves to pick up her ninth win of the season.
